Abstract
Helicobacter pylori is a spiral-shaped Gram-negative bacterium that colonizes the human stomach and can establish a long-term infection of the gastric mucosa, a condition that affects the relative risk of developing various clinical disorders of the upper gastrointestinal tract, such as chronic gastritis, peptic ulcer disease, mucosa-associated lymphoid tissue (MALT) lymphoma, and gastric adenocarcinoma. H. pylori presents a high-level of genetic diversity, which can be an important factor in its adaptation to the host stomach and also for the clinical outcome of infection. There are important H. pylori virulence factors that, along with host characteristics and the external environment, have been associated with the different occurrences of diseases. This review is aimed to analyzing and summarizing the main of them and possible associations with the clinical outcome.

Abstract
The aim of this study was to identify the clinical, demographic, lifestyle factors and selected genetic polymorphisms that affect the susceptibility towards Helicobacter pylori (H. pylori) infection in gastric cancer patients. Histological confirmed gastric adenocarcinoma cases that underwent curative gastrectomy between 2002 and 2012 were included. Gastric biopsy samples were obtained to determine the H. pylori status, and further cagA status and vacA m and s genotypes by polymerase chain reaction. Patients were interviewed with structured questionnaires, and blood samples were collected for EPHX1, GSTM1, GSTT1, IL1B, IL1-RN, MTHFR and p53 genotyping. Proportions were compared in univariate analysis, while the relation between putative risk factors and H. pylori status and genotype were measured using logistic regression analysis. One hundred forty-nine gastric cancer patients were included, of which 78.5% were H. pylori positive. Among positive patients 50% were cagA+, 72.5% vacA m1 and 80.7% vacA s1. The presence of cagA was less frequent among vacA m1 (p = 0.031) and vacA s1 (p = 0.052) subtypes. The presence of father history for any cancer was a significant risk factor for H. pylori infection [adjusted odds ratio (OR) = 8.18, 95% confidence interval (CI) 1.04-64.55]. EPHX1 exon 3 T > C (OR = 0.35, CI 95% 0.13-0.94), IL1B-511 T > C (OR = 0.38, CI 95% 0.15-0.97) and IL1-RN VNTR (OR = 0.19, CI 95% 0.06-0.58) polymorphisms were protective towards H. pylori infection in the univariate analysis. Wine consumption was associated with higher risk of carrying the H. pylori vacA m1 virulent subtype (p = 0.034). Lastly, cardiovascular diseases were less common among cagA positive subjects (p = 0.023). Father history of any cancer is a risk factor for H. pylori infection. Polymorphisms in IL1B-511, IL1-RN and EPHX1 exon 3 genes might be protective towards H. pylori infection.

Abstract
BACKGROUND/AIMS Helicobacter pylori is a well known precursor to gastric cancer and gastric mucosa-associated lymphoid tissue lymphoma. This study was to determine whether H. pylori was associated with colorectal neoplasms in Korean subjects undergoing routine checkup. METHODS A total of 10,082 subjects underwent routine checkups from January 2004 to April 2005. A H. pylori IgG test and stool occult blood test were included in the routine checkup program. Colonoscopy was performed if the stool occult blood test was positive or under subject request. Patients who underwent colonoscopy and had histologically confirmed cases of colorectal neoplasms were designanted as the subject group and those without as the control group. RESULTS Of the 10,082 subjects, 597 had full colonoscopy. The results identified 9 colorectal carcinomas and 118 adenomas. H. pylori seropositivity was identified in 6 (66%) subjects with colorectal carcinoma, 81 (68.6%) with colorectal adenoma and 248 (52.8%) controls. Subjects having colorectal neoplasms had a significantly higher H. pylori seropositivity rate compared with the controls (OR 1.94, 95% CI 1.28-2.95). This remained significant after adjusting for age, sex, body mass index, HbA1c and total cholesterol (OR 1.90, 95% CI 1.23-2.93). Patients with distal neoplasms also had a significantly higher H. pylori seroposivity rate (OR 1.88, 95% CI 1.17-3.01) which persisted after multivariate adjustment (OR 1.79, 95% CI 1.10-2.94). CONCLUSIONS Subjects with colorectal neoplasms present an increased H. pylori seroprevalence compared with controls.

Abstract
Background and Aim. We aim to elucidate the association of risk factors for atherosclerosis and H. pylori infection according to the promotor polymorphism of the CD14 gene in healthy Korean population. Methods. The patients who visited our hospital for routine health examinations and 266 healthy adults (170 males and 96 females) were enrolled in this study. The promotor polymorphism at -159C/T of the CD14 gene was determined by PCR-restriction fragment length polymorphism analysis. According to genetic polymorphism and H. pylori infection, we analyzed the risk of atherosclerosis. Results. The genotype frequencies were CC 7.9%, CT 45.1%, and TT 47.0%, respectively. There were no differences between specific genotypes of CD14 gene and H. pylori infection rate. As for HDL cholesterol level, there were significant differences among the three genotypes (P < 0.01). In subjects with H. pylori infection, no significant differences were observed between specific genotypes of CD14 gene and the risk factors of atherosclerosis. Conclusion. The promotor polymorphism at -159C/T of the CD14 gene was associated with the risk factor of atherosclerosis in healthy Korean population. However, it was not associated with the rate of H. pylori infection and H. pylori induced atherosclerotic risk.

Abstract
OBJECTIVE Persistent colonisation by Helicobacter pylori, and especially by cagA-positive strains, has been related to several health outcomes with effects in opposite directions. Thus, it is important to evaluate its influence on total and category-specific mortality. DESIGN We conducted prospective cohort analyses in a nationally representative sample of 9895 participants enrolled in the National Health and Nutrition Examination Survey III to assess the association of H pylori status with all-cause and cause-specific mortality. Analyses for the association of H pylori cagA positivity with mortality were conducted in 7384 subjects with data on H pylori cagA status. RESULTS In older people (> 40.1 years), H pylori was not associated with all-cause mortality (HR 1.00; 95% CI 0.84 to 1.18). There was an inverse association of H pylori status with stroke mortality (HR 0.69; 95% CI 0.44 to 1.08), and the inverse association was stronger for H pylori cagA positivity, with the HR of 0.45 (95% CI 0.27 to 0.76). H pylori was also strongly positively related to gastric cancer mortality. After we adjusted p values using the Benjamini-Hochberg false discovery rate method to account for multiple comparisons, these associations remained, and H pylori status was not related to other outcomes. CONCLUSIONS Our findings suggest that H pylori has a mixed role in human health, but is not a major risk factor for all-cause mortality.

Abstract
In the last year, several diseases from outside of the gastrointestinal tract have been associated with Helicobacter pylori infection. Indeed, this bacterium produces a low-grade inflammatory state, induces molecular mimicry mechanisms, and interferes with the absorbance of nutrients and drugs possibly influencing the occurrence or the evolution of many diseases. In addition to its role in some hematologic conditions, such as immune thrombocytopenic purpura, idiopathic sideropenic anemia, and vitamin B12 deficiency, which were included in the current guidelines, several other conditions such as cardiovascular diseases, diabetes mellitus, hepatobiliary diseases, and neurologic disorders have also shown promising results.

Abstract
Background Persistent pathogens have been proposed as risk factors for stroke; however, the evidence remains inconclusive. Mexican Americans have an increased risk of stroke especially at younger ages, as well as a higher prevalence of infections caused by several persistent pathogens. Methodology/Principal Findings Using data from the Sacramento Area Latino Study on Aging (n = 1621), the authors used discrete-time regression to examine associations between stroke risk and (1) immunoglobulin G antibody levels to Helicobacter pylori (H. pylori), Cytomegalovirus, Varicella Zoster Virus, Toxoplasma gondii and Herpes simplex virus 1, and (2) concurrent exposure to several pathogens (pathogen burden), defined as: (a) summed sero-positivity, (b) number of pathogens eliciting high antibody levels, and (c) average antibody level. Models were adjusted for socio-demographics and stroke risk factors. Antibody levels to H. pylori predicted incident stroke in fully adjusted models (Odds Ratio: 1.58; 95% Confidence Interval: 1.09, 2.28). No significant associations were found between stroke risk and antibody levels to the other four pathogens. No associations were found for pathogen burden and incident stroke in fully adjusted models. Conclusions/Significance Our results suggest that exposure to H. pylori may be a stroke risk factor in Mexican Americans and may contribute to ethnic differences in stroke risk given the increased prevalence of exposure to H. pylori in this population. Future studies are needed to confirm this association.

Abstract
Helicobacter pylori (Hp) is one of the most common bacteria infecting humans. Recently, certain extragastric manifestations, linked to Hp infection, have been widely investigated, suggesting that Hp infection might be a 'systemic' disease. Accumulating, yet limited, evidence points to a potential association between Hp infection and lung cancer risk. Epidemiologic studies have shown that odds ratios (estimated relative risks) of lung cancer with Hp infection range from 1.24 to 17.78 compared with the controls, suggesting an increased lung cancer risk in the population exposed to Hp infection although far from supporting a causal relationship between Hp and lung cancer. Many studies have demonstrated the existence of Hp in the mucosa of the upper respiratory tract with no direct evidence of Hp-localization in lung tissue in the published literatures, rendering the possible functional mechanism underlying the association an open question. We followed the classic hypothesis-generating path, where we have thoroughly reviewed the publications on lung cancer and Hp infection from serological association to possible mechanisms as: (i) p130cas activated by Src kinase following Hp-host communication and p130cas-related carcinogenesis as in various malignancies; and (ii) gastroesophageal reflux and inhalation of urease or gastrin, which are Hp-related carcinogenic factors and present in lung tissues. We propose rigorous investigations regarding the Hp-lung cancer association and, if confirmed, the mechanisms of Hp infection leading to lung cancer development and progression. Clarification on Hp-lung cancer association is important for the understanding of lung cancer beyond tobacco-smoking-related carcinogenesis.

Abstract
OBJECTIVES To determine whether Helicobacter pylori infection was associated with dementia and risk of developing dementia in a longitudinal population-based cohort of elderly adults living in the community. DESIGN Prospective community-based cohort study. SETTING The population-based Personnes Agées QUID (PAQUID) Study. PARTICIPANTS Six hundred three noninstitutionalized individuals aged 65 and older living in the southwest of France followed from 1989 to 2008. MEASUREMENTS A descriptive and comparative analysis including dementia prevalence, according to H. pylori status (serology), was made at baseline. Cox proportional hazard models were used to study the risk of developing dementia according to H. pylori status assessed on sera samples from elderly adults initially free of dementia and followed for 20 years. A neurologist diagnosed dementia according to Diagnostic and Statistical Manual of Mental Disorders Third Edition criteria. RESULTS At baseline, 391 (64.8%) subjects (348 women, mean age 73.9 ± 6.5) were seropositive for H. pylori. Dementia prevalence was higher in the infected group (5.4% vs 1.4%, P = .02). After 20 years of follow-up, 148 incident cases of dementia were diagnosed. After controlling for age, sex, educational level, apolipoprotein E4 status, cardiovascular risk factors, and Mini-Mental State Examination score, H. pylori infection was determined to be a risk factor for developing dementia (hazard ratio = 1.46, P = .04). CONCLUSION This longitudinal population-based study provides additional epidemiological support to the hypothesis of an association between dementia and H. pylori infection, which may enhance neurodegeneration.

Abstract
BACKGROUND Several epidemiological studies proposed an association between Helicobacter pylori ( H. pylori) infection with insulin resistance (IR) and metabolic syndrome (MetS). However, up to date there is no conclusive evidence regarding this association. OBJECTIVES To investigate the prevalence and correlates of H. pylori infection among Lebanese adults and to evaluate its association with IR and MetS. MATERIALS AND METHODS Stored blood samples of adults participating in the national Nutrition and Non-Communicable Diseases Risk factors survey conducted in Lebanon were used for this study (n = 308). H. pylori-specific immunoglobulin G antibody titers were measured by ELISA. Data available included, in addition to anthropometric measurements, sociodemographic and lifestyle characteristics, blood pressure, and biochemical indices (serum insulin, HDL, LDL, TAG, glucose). A HOMA -IR level was used to assess insulin resistance. The International Diabetes Federation criteria were used to classify study participants with MetS. RESULTS The prevalence of H. pylori infection in the study sample was 52% (95% CI, 46.43-57.57). A higher crowding index was associated with a 50% increase in the odds of infection (OR, 1.41; CI, 1.08-2.27). Blood pressure, waist circumference, serum HDL, LDL, TAG, and glucose levels were comparable between H. pylori positive and negative subjects. The odds of IR and MetS were not significantly different between the two groups. CONCLUSION Prevalence of H. pylori infection in Lebanon is comparable to other developing countries. Furthermore, our findings suggested no association of H. pylori infection with IR or MetS. Eradication of H. pylori infection to prevent IR or MetS is not warranted.

Abstract
In the last year, different diseases possibly linked to Helicobacter pylori infection but localized outside of the stomach have been investigated. There are, in fact, several studies concerning cardiovascular diseases, hematologic disorders, neurologic diseases, metabolic, hepatobiliary diseases, and other conditions. Some of those studies, such as those on sideropenic anemia and idiopathic thrombocytopenic purpura, are quite large and well conducted, while in other cases there are just small or isolated studies or even case reports. Nonetheless, there is much interest among researchers all over the world for such a topic as demonstrated by the large number of studies published in the last year.
